When creating a Community, there may be a short delay before it becomes fully operational.
The startup time depends on the current demand for newly created servers. During peak periods, starting a Community can take anywhere from a few minutes to several hours.
If the waiting time exceeds more than 6 hours, please contact our support team at [email protected]. They can assist with restarting the server or arrange a refund if you are not satisfied with the situation.
